Please Help! Riley was determined to be on the basketball team. He started practicing for 40 minutes on the first day, and then increased his practice time by 20 minutes on each subsequent day. With that pattern, how many total minutes will he have practiced in 25 days?

Correct answer:  pt = 7,000 minutes

Step-by-step explanation:

This is arithmetic series:

p₁ = 40 min

p₂ = p₁ + 20

p₃ = p₂ + 20 = p₁ + 2 · 20

p₄ = p₃ + 20 = p₁ + 3 · 20

...........................................

pₙ = p₁ + (n - 1) · 20

25 - th day will be practicing:

p₂₅ = 40 + 24 · 20 = 520 minutes

The total sum of the arithmetic series is calculated according to the following formula:

Sₙ = (n/2) (p₁ + pₙ)

In 25 days he will have practiced total minutes

pt = (25/2) · ( 40 + 520) = (25/2) · 560 = 7,000 minutes

pt = 7,000 minutes

Answer: he would have practiced for 7000 minutes in 25 days.

Step-by-step explanation:

His practice time is increasing in arithmetic progression each day. The formula for determining the sum of n terms of an arithmetic sequence is expressed as

Sn = n/2[2a + (n - 1)d]

Where

n represents the number of terms in the arithmetic sequence.

d represents the common difference of the terms in the arithmetic sequence.

a represents the first term of the arithmetic sequence.

From the information given,

a = 40 minutes

d = 20 minutes

For minutes practiced in 25 days,

n = 25

Therefore, the sum of the first 25 terms, S205 would be

S25 = 25/2[2 × 40 + (25 - 1)20]

S25 = 12.5[80 + 480)

S25 = 12.5 × 560 = 7000
